Is Your Product Cost Missing Important Information?

February 13, 2017

Nearly every manufacturing manager has been directed to reduce product cost by some monetary or percentage amount. It’s a task that is simply stated, but because of the intricacies—really distortions—associated with most costing systems focused on external financial reporting, it’s also a task that is far from clear in execution.

You can improve the efficiency of your workforce, but unless you terminate or move people outside the “direct and overhead” cost pools that feed product cost, those savings won’t be recognized. The surest savings is reducing material waste, but that can be convoluted by raw material inventory calculations or resistance from purchasing.
